Output 438476668715bf84606e325d8c8f31aea413277e83fcb0b4bd7aa62d50399f77:21

value
8043230
script pubkey
OP_0 OP_PUSHBYTES_20 ee4be0b9325c585ce566c41a361ce24a2fece571
address
ltc1qae97pwfjt3v9eetxcsdrv88zfgh7eet324zrcy
transaction
438476668715bf84606e325d8c8f31aea413277e83fcb0b4bd7aa62d50399f77
spent
true